WebIt is important that the competent person carrying out, or responsible for, the test (the ‘tester’) uses professional judgement when deciding on the particular approach to be … WebAn audiogram is a graph, which plots the quietest level that you can hear at each frequency tested. This is your hearing threshold. In a hearing test, the Audiologist will test your hearing at a range of frequencies from 250Hz to 8000Hz. WebPure-tone audiometry is the main hearing test used to identify hearing threshold levels of an individual, enabling determination of the degree, type and configuration of a hearing loss and thus providing a basis for diagnosis and management. Pure-tone audiometry is a subjective, behavioural measurement of a hearing threshold, as it relies on patient … WebA standard pure tone audiometer uses headphones and a feedback device so a patient can respond to different sound levels. WebFeb 10, 2024 · Take the acoustic reflex threshold at 500Hz or 1000Hz in the ear you want to test and add 10dB. This is the stimulus level you will use for testing (e.g., if the reflex threshold was 80dB at 1000Hz, you would test at 90dB at 1000Hz). The intensity is set automatically 10dB above the found reflex. WebMar 31, 2024 · Figure 3: Schematic of the real-ear measurement process. The probe and hearing aid are placed into the ear canals. After this, a speaker plays a stimulus, which is measured by a reference microphone which sits outside of the ear canal. This ensures that the sound is at the correct intensity once it reaches the ear. WebSep 14, 2009 · Figure 1. A simple model of the acoustic reflex pathway. The acronyms are as follows: ME = middle ear, IE = inner ear, VIII = vestibulocochlear nerve, CN = cochlear nucleus, SOC = superior olivary complex, VII = facial nerve. Note: (1) two of the structures in the pons (SOC and VII nucleus) are shown together for simplicity.
